OFM Finances Solar Farm at N.C. Headquarters, Goes Carbon Neutral in 2010
Description
OFM, one of the nation’s leading office and school furniture manufacturers, distributors and wholesalers, is financing a new project that will help make its headquarters completely carbon neutral. In advance of the 40th anniversary of Earth Day on April 22, OFM announced today it is installing a 250-kilowatt solar photovoltaic system on the roof of its main building in Holly Springs, N.C. The power generated each month through the solar farm will then be sold to Progress Energy.
